25
ejaculatory duct
simple columnar epithelium
26
bulbourethral gland
simple columnar epithelium
27
seminal vesicle
pseudostratified columnar epithelium
28
oropharynx
stratified squamous non keratinising epithelium
29
larynx
ciliated pseudostratified columnar epithelium | respiratory epithelium
30
true vocal cords
stratified squamous non keratinising epithelium
31
vestibular folds
respiratory epithelium
32
trachea
pseudostratified ciliated columnar epithelium | respiratory epithelium
33
bronchi
ciliated pseudostratified columnar epithelium | respiratory epithelium
34
terminal bronchioles
simple cuboidal ciliated epithelium
35
respiratory bronchioles
simple cuboidal ciliated epithelium
36
hard palate
stratified squamous keratinising epithelium
37
soft palate
stratified squamous non keratinising epithelium
38
alveoli
simple squamous epithelium
39
cornea
stratified squamous non keratinising epithelium
40
proximal convoluted tubule
simple cuboidal epithelium with microvilli
41
distal convoluted tubule
simple cuboidal epithelium
42
loop of henle
simple squamous epithelium
43
collecting ducts
simple cuboidal/columnar epithelium
44
renal pelvis
urothelium
45
ureter
urothelium
46
bladder
urothelium
47
blood vessels
endothelium
48
lymphatic vessels
endothelium
49
epiglottis
stratified squamous non keratinising epithelium
50
vermiform appendix
simple columnar epithelium
51
sinusoids
endothelium with kupffer and ito cells interspersed
52
proximal biliary tree
simple cuboidal epithelium
53
distal biliary tree
stratified cuboidal epithelium
54
respiratory epithelium
ciliated pseudostratified columnar epithelium
55
urothelium
'transitional epithelium' umbrella cell layer on surface with tight junctions pseudostratified polygonal layer beneath basal layer of cuboidal cells on basement memrbane
56
olfactory epithelium
pseudostratified columnar epithelium bipolar neurons with dendritic processes-stereocilia receptors sustentacular cells provide metabolic and physical support bowmans glands-secretions
57
proximal penile/spongy urethra
pseudostratified columnar epithelium
58
prostatic urethra
urothelium
59
membranous urethra
pseudostratified columnar epithelium | urothelium without umbrella cells
60
distal penile/spongy urethra
stratified squamous non keratinising epithelium
61
proximal female urethra
urothelium
62
distal female urethra
stratified squamous non keratinising epithelium
63
sinuses
respiratory epithelium
64
function of simple squamous epithelium
- allows for diffusion/filtration | - secretion of lubricating substances
65
function of simple cuboidal epithelium
secretion and absorption
66
function of simple columnar epithelium
some secretion and absorption, may be ciliated
67
function of stratified squamous epithelium
abrasion protection
68
function of urothelium
waterproof and able to stretch/expand
69
what are chondroblasts?
cells which secrete extracellular matrix of cartilage
70
what are chondrocytes?
matured chondroblasts which have become trapped in matrix of cartilage
71
what are the names of the internal and external layers of muscle in the uterus wall?
myometrium (external layer) | endometrium (internal layer)
72
lip
stratified squamous non keratinising epithelium
73
where would you expect to find hyaline cartilage?
ribs, nose, larynx (arytenoids, cricoid, thyroid), trachea
74
where would you expect to find fibro cartilage?
intervertebral discs, joint capsules, ligaments
75
where would you expect to find elastic cartilage?
external ear, larynx (corniculate, cuniform, epiglottis)
76
what type of collagen makes up hyaline cartilage?
type 2 collagen
77
which structures consist of type 1 collagen?
bone, skin, tendons
78
which structures consist of type 2 collagen?
cartilage
79
which structures consist of type 3 collagen?
reticular fibres
80
which structures consist of type 4 collagen?
basal lamina, basement membrane
81
which structures consist of type 5 collagen?
cell surfaces, hair, placenta
82
what is the function of fibroblasts?
synthesise collagen and ground substance of extracellular matrix
83
respiratory segment of nose
respiratory epithelium with concha/turbinates
84
olfactory segment of nose
olfactory epithelium- roof of nasal cavity
